codo27 posted:I hate Nintendo so much. I want to live in a different timeline where they failed instead of Sega, and you can just buy the 2-3 exclusives that justify their consoles' existence on every platform instead of having to buy a loving Switch just for Zelda. Oh, no, I'm thinking way too much about this now. This is all speculation but My supposition for this alt history is a world where Nintendo failed would be one where 2 significant changes occurred. 1) Gunpei Yokoi dies suddenly during the secret development of the Game Boy, resulting in none of the game boy systems existing. 2) Nintendo never 'invented'? the 3D platformer, and instead Sega did so with Sonic. 3) Ocarina of Time probably also gets fowled up in some way. As for things that do not exist in this time line this includes: Most of the Tetris games Satoru Iwata and Masahiro Sakurai's careers Kirby Pokemon and the entire genre of monster collection Smash Brothers Pikmin Animal Crossing Metroid Prime series Wii Sports/Fitness/Bowling Splatoon Probably there would be basically no real handheld market for a decade. It's hard to predict who would step up into that gap? I assume eventually someone would about the time of the DS, probably the PSPortable would kick things off? I also expect that Nintendo's games would not generally be as good as they don't have a console advantage. However, in return, I would expect that there would be little impact on 3rd party publishers who could turn to either Sega or Playstation for a primary home. Sega would have greatly expanded offerings, maybe Puyo Puyo (here replacing the popularity of Tetris during this era) Golden Axe maybe moving into a more God of War style space? NIGHTS Toe Jam and Earl, or perhaps Billy Hatcher, some secondary platformer Virtua Fighter Panzer Dragoon Probably some shooter series coming from arcade to console like Night of the Dead? Another question is the identity of positioning of the third major party to enter the market. Would SNK be able to stay afloat, or would Microsoft still enter? (To clarify, I don't think that Atari or NEC would have survived.) Would Microsoft position the XBox as a family friendly/budget system resulting in a set of console games I can barely even imagine, or would Sega 'drop down' to fill Nintendo's role, or would everyone in the market just gun it resulting in a much more expensive baseline console experience? (This would be the most likely result where Microsoft claims that market on PC and never makes the XBox, here you would see some absolutely bonkers output from our outsized SNK Playmore that exists in this timeline.)
